LIVONIA, MI — Visteon has taken a major step forward in the growth of its aftermarket division with the launch of the GlassVantage Auto Glass Professional Network.
The Visteon GlassVantage Network is comprised of a select network of high-quality auto glass replacement professionals offering and installing Visteon Performance Windshields in assigned geographic territories. Among the products offered through network members are the new Visteon NASCAR Performance Windshields for cars and light trucks — and the new GlideMaster rear-gliding window for light trucks, along with Carlite branded OE replacement windshields.
The launch, announced yesterday, includes the announcement of six new members and authorized installers for Visteon’s Aftermarket glass products:
* JC’s Glass – Arizona;
* Glass 1 – Louisiana, Mississippi and Western Florida Panhandle;
* All-Star Glass – California;
* Royal Glass – Delaware, Maryland, Northern Virginia and Washington, DC;
* Iowa Glass – Eastern Missouri, Illinois, Iowa, Nebraska, North Dakota and Utah; and
* JN Phillips – Connecticut, Rhode Island and Massachusetts.
According to Roy Drake, director of Visteon’s Aftermarket glass operations, the company will make future announcements about the expansion of the GlassVantage network and the availability of other logo glass products in the coming months.
